Practical Metal Finishing - Mostly, metal finishing is necessary for aesthetic reasons or for clean-room usages. It's one of the most preferred treatments due to its success in enhancing the overall attractiveness of the product, as an example, motorbike parts, automobile parts or cookware. Moreover, plenty of clean-rooms really need a burnished finish so to limit the perviousness of the components that can cause particles to collect and contaminate. An excellent example of this practice might be in a vacuum chamber.

There are various approaches to polish metal, and we'll look at a few of the processes involved. Metal can be finished manually by hand, using purpose made buffing machines, electromechanically or employing chemicals. A particular finishing compound or paste is normally used, that could contain lim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, chromium o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its lousy thermal conductivity, rather high viscidity, and hardness is amongst the time intensive. On the flip side, items manufactured from non-ferrous metals are much more receptive to polishing, as they need the least number of processes.

A decreased pad speed is commonly used should a superior mirror finish is important. Polishing buffs smothered in paste will be appreciably affected by specific pressures on the pad. The level of the pressure on the surface can be elevated to a specific limit, but going over the optimum amount of pressure not merely lowers the quality level of the process, but also can degrade performance, could cause wear on the part, and there's also an evident overheating of the work-pieces, an outcome of friction. With thin items, it is increased temperature (and the corresponding bendability of the material) which can cause items to flex, bend or twist. In general, it takes a trained technician to add in all of these fundamentals to both prevent damage to the workpiece and to deliver the results adequately. For you to substantially enhance the quality of the resultant surface area, the polishing procedure really should be accomplished with less aggression and not a large amount of force to be able to after a while deliver a surface area that doesn't have any scores or fine lines coming from the finishing procedure, subsequently ending up with a beautiful mirror finish.
